An African Gospel of Survival in an Age of Ecological Destruction
This paper uses the example of African Christians known as Masowe Apostles to answer Ernst Conradie's questions about the construction of culturally appropriate soteriological concepts for saving the earth. It is argued that Masowe Apostles develop a soteriological concept that is comprehensibl...
